Cairo is a new gallery on the Hill from the owners/operators of 20/Twenty in Ballard. It’s a small space- the front room devoted to proper gallery exhibitions and the back full of prints, zines, records, local crafts and apparel, and works from previous showcases. (Even further back is space geared specifically for artist residencies, something very few galleries in town are fostering.)

Don’t let the small size fool you- making good use of each wall, nook and cranny, Cairo packs a punch. Along with the 2- and 3-D works available, the curators plan to book bands and host evenings of projected films within the space.

There’s real character within these walls, something that seems more and more rare in new shops in this city; something that will definitely keep me coming back.
